> Does anyone know if the electrical part of the ignition switch for a '67
> Fastback is that same as any other model?  I finally took my steering
column
> apart to see what the matter was with mine, the the contacts were fried
for
> the start position.  And upon removal it fell apart as well, so I doubt
that
> it will be able to put it back together.  I bought the module for a '68 or
> later, but it appears that they went to different design in those cars and
> it won't fit at all.  Is it possible to replace the whole cylinder from
> another year/model?  The key tumbler portion is still good, so I don't
have
> to change that.
>
You might consider doing an upgrade to a newer steering column. I think it
is getting very hard to find the parts for the 66-67 columns as they were
completely different than the newer ones. '66 was the first year for T-3's
in the US, so they will be rare even in the salvage yards.
